Season by season
Batting
| Season | G | PA | AB | R | H | 2B | 3B | HR | RBI | BB | SO | SB | CS | BA | OBP | SLG | OPS | wRC+ | OPS+ | wOBA | sWAR |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970 | 6 | 12 | 11 | 1 | 2 | 2 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1 | 2 | 1 | 0 | .182 | .250 | .364 | .614 | 61.7 | 63.0 | .281 | 0.0 |
| 1971 | 34 | 46 | 44 | 4 | 8 | 1 | 0 | 0 | 3 | 1 | 12 | 0 | 0 | .182 | .200 | .205 | .405 | 5.4 | 16.5 | .191 | -0.3 |
| 1972 | 130 | 428 | 385 | 23 | 92 | 16 | 4 | 3 | 27 | 31 | 54 | 6 | 2 | .239 | .297 | .325 | .621 | 78.7 | 82.4 | .292 | 1.2 |
| 1973 | 116 | 395 | 361 | 34 | 95 | 16 | 4 | 8 | 50 | 25 | 41 | 6 | 6 | .263 | .312 | .396 | .708 | 96.9 | 97.5 | .326 | 1.8 |
| 1974 | 158 | 596 | 549 | 62 | 128 | 18 | 0 | 8 | 48 | 30 | 64 | 7 | 8 | .233 | .272 | .310 | .582 | 65.5 | 67.8 | .274 | 0.5 |
| 1975 | 146 | 521 | 482 | 44 | 117 | 22 | 2 | 1 | 47 | 27 | 60 | 10 | 10 | .243 | .283 | .303 | .586 | 64.6 | 66.3 | .276 | 0.4 |
| 1976 | 133 | 437 | 392 | 38 | 83 | 11 | 2 | 2 | 30 | 29 | 50 | 10 | 0 | .212 | .268 | .265 | .534 | 55.4 | 57.9 | .257 | 0.0 |
| 1977 | 122 | 369 | 334 | 30 | 67 | 13 | 2 | 4 | 31 | 21 | 47 | 8 | 3 | .201 | .247 | .287 | .535 | 45.5 | 47.7 | .246 | -0.5 |
| 1978 | 64 | 117 | 104 | 12 | 27 | 5 | 0 | 0 | 4 | 6 | 11 | 1 | 1 | .260 | .306 | .308 | .614 | 66.1 | 67.4 | .289 | 0.0 |
| 1979 | 6 | 3 | 3 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 1 | 0 | 0 | .000 | .000 | .000 | .000 | -123.7 | -100.0 | .000 | -0.1 |
